AIDS and SLE: a reverse process of the same disease.
1Suny Health Science Center, Brooklyn, NY 11203.
Medical Hypotheses
|February 1, 1992
Summary
Acquired immunodeficiency syndrome (AIDS) and systemic lupus erythematosus (SLE) may stem from similar viruses, differing mainly in their effects on cortisol production. Research explores potential treatments for AIDS, including procainamide and ascorbic acid.

Background:
- Acquired immunodeficiency syndrome (AIDS) and systemic lupus erythematosus (SLE) exhibit significant similarities and differences.
- Evidence suggests a shared or similar viral etiologic agent for both AIDS and SLE.
Purpose of the Study:
- To investigate the potential common viral origins of AIDS and SLE.
- To explore the differing effects of these viruses on cortisol production.
- To discuss disease mechanisms and potential treatments for AIDS.
Main Methods:
- Comparative analysis of genetic, clinical, and immunological data from AIDS and SLE patients.
- Review of existing literature on viral etiologies and disease mechanisms.
- Exploration of proposed treatment strategies for AIDS.
Main Results:
- Genetic, clinical, and immunological studies indicate that AIDS and SLE might be the same disease.
- The primary distinction lies in the viral impact on cortisol production: stimulatory for AIDS and inhibitory for SLE.
- Proposed treatments for AIDS include procainamide and ascorbic acid.
Conclusions:
- AIDS and SLE may share a common viral etiology, with differential effects on host endocrine function.
- Understanding these mechanisms could lead to novel therapeutic approaches for both conditions.
- Further research is warranted to validate the proposed viral link and treatment efficacy.
